Off-plan property purchases can offer attractive pricing, but they also carry risks that buyers frequently overlook.

Escrow and payment schedules

Confirm that developer payments are held in a regulated escrow account tied to construction milestones, not released upfront.

Delay and default clauses

Your sale and purchase agreement should clearly define compensation or exit rights if the developer misses the handover date.
